Swaddle or Sleeping Bag? Choosing the Right Wrap for Your Baby’s Best Sleep
Helping your baby sleep better starts with one simple choice: swaddle or sleeping bag? If you're a new parent feeling torn between these two options, you're not alone. Both are designed to give your little one comfort and security, but they serve slightly different purposes based on your baby’s age and stage.
Swaddle Wrapper: The Comfort of the Womb
A swaddle wrapper is a soft fabric that wraps snugly around your baby, mimicking the warmth and coziness of the womb. Using a lightweight newborn wrapper helps soothe babies and reduce their startle reflex, allowing for longer, uninterrupted sleep
Swaddling is ideal for babies from birth to about 8 weeks, or until they start showing signs of rolling over. At that point, it’s time to stop swaddling for safety reasons.
Sleeping Bags for Newborns: Safe & Snug Sleep
Also known as wearable blankets, they are perfect once your baby outgrows swaddling. These bags provide warmth and room to wiggle while preventing loose blankets in the crib, which are a safety risk.
They’re especially useful for babies who move around in their sleep or dislike being tightly wrapped. Sleeping bags come with TOG ratings that help you choose the right one for your room temperature, a key factor in keeping your baby comfortably warm without overheating.
Swaddle vs. Sleeping Bag: What’s the Difference?
| Swaddle | Sleeping Bag |
|---|---|
| For newborns (0–8 weeks) | For older babies (2+ months) |
| Wrap the baby tightly | Allows free arm and leg movement |
| Calms startle reflex | Great for active sleepers |
| Not safe once the baby rolls | Safe for rolling babies |
Transitioning Made Easy
Once your baby begins rolling, switch to a sleeping bag. Some parents start by swaddling with one arm out to help their baby adjust. The transition is smoother with soft, breathable fabrics that don’t feel drastically different.
